Bears’ Ben Johnson looked super thrilled announcing new Hallmark Christmas movie

The forthcoming team featured in the NFL-themed Christmas movie from Hallmark has been determined, and Chicago Bears head coach Ben Johnson seemed overjoyed to make the announcement.

That’s right — da Bears will be featured in this year’s Holiday Touchdown movie from Hallmark, following in the footsteps of the Kansas City Chiefs and the Buffalo Bills.

He and tight end Colston Loveland appeared in the Bears’ social media announcement of the movie. The coach spoke from his office, and he didn’t appear thrilled to be making the announcement, leaving one fan to quip, “Ben Johnson so pissed admin took him away from watching film to take part in this.”

However, he did promise that “my wife Jessica and I will definitely be tuning in for this one.” Still, that didn’t stop someone from commenting, “looks like he’s reading a ransom note,” on the post.

Johnson is heading into his second season as the Bears’ head coach. He previously gained notoriety for his time as the Detroit Lions’ offensive coordinator. The Bears reached the Divisional Round of the playoffs in Johnson’s first year, losing to the Los Angeles Rams.

When does the Bears’ Hallmark Christmas movie come out?

This year’s Holiday Touchdown will be released later in 2026. A specific release date wasn’t announced yet. However, the team’s announcement stated it will premiere during Hallmark Channel’s 17th annual Countdown to Christmas programming event.

Filming will commence this summer, and the announcement promised that it “will film entirely at locations in and around Chicago, showcasing iconic locations.”

Fans will have to wait and see which players end up making cameos in the movie. Players on the Chiefs and the Bills previously made appearances in the movies about their respective teams.

Originally, it appeared Hallmark was trying to capitalize on the hype of Taylor Swift and Travis Kelce’s relationship with the first Holiday Touchdown movie. However, it has spawned a franchise that is going on its third entry.
